Flanking this central figure are two additional portraits, positioned at lower left and right. These figures appear less detailed than the central one, suggesting a secondary or supporting role within the implied narrative. The individual on the left is depicted with an anxious expression, while the figure to the right seems contemplative, his face partially obscured in shadow. Their proximity to the central figure implies a relationship of dependence or influence.
A striking visual element is the luminous blade emanating from the central figure’s hand. Its bright blue hue contrasts sharply with the darker tones dominating the rest of the image and draws immediate attention. The light it emits seems to illuminate the surrounding figures, suggesting a source of power or revelation. This object introduces an element of dynamism and potential conflict into what might otherwise be a static portrait.
The background is rendered in loose brushstrokes, evoking a sense of cosmic vastness or perhaps a dreamlike state. The indistinct shapes and colors suggest depth and mystery, further enhancing the symbolic nature of the work. A rectangular frame surrounds the entire composition, creating a sense of containment and emphasizing its status as an artwork.
The overall effect is one of quiet drama and layered meaning. It appears to be more than just a collection of portraits; it suggests a pivotal moment or a complex relationship between individuals, imbued with symbolic significance through the use of light, color, and composition.
